Peanut Butter Cinnamon Date Rolls (Print)

Chewy date rolls with peanut butter and cinnamon. Naturally sweet snack or dessert. Vegan and gluten-free variations.

# Components:

→ Filling & Rolls

01 - 1 cup Medjool dates, pitted
02 - 3 tablespoons creamy peanut butter
03 - 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
04 - 1/2 cup rolled oats (use certified gluten-free oats if necessary)
05 - 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
06 - Pinch of salt

→ Optional Coating

07 - 2 tablespoons finely chopped roasted peanuts
08 - 1 tablespoon shredded unsweetened coconut

# Directions:

01 - Add pitted dates, peanut butter, cinnamon, rolled oats, vanilla extract, and salt to a food processor. Blend until the ingredients are thoroughly combined and a thick, sticky dough forms.
02 - Portion approximately 1 tablespoon of dough, then roll between your palms to shape into logs or balls. Repeat until all of the mixture is used.
03 - If desired, roll each piece in chopped peanuts or shredded coconut to add texture and flavor.
04 - Arrange rolls on a parchment-lined tray and refrigerate for 15 minutes, allowing them to firm up before serving.
05 - Place the finished rolls in an airtight container and store in the refrigerator. Consume within one week for optimal freshness.

03 -
  • If your dates are dry soak them in hot water for ten minutes and drain well before blending I learned fast that old dates make the dough crumbly and hard to work with
  • Use slightly damp hands for rolling so nothing sticks If you are feeding a crowd make a big batch and coat half in peanuts and half in coconut for variety
